Opening times and prices

Kirmichael Glassary Rock Art is free to visit and open all year round.

How to get here

In Kilmartin Glen. The site is located near the schoolhouse, Kilmichael Glassary off the A816.

The site is fenced, and can only be accessed by using a stile. Strong footwear is recommended.
